Abstract

Двигатель внутреннего сгорания по меньшей мере с одним поршневым цилиндром (1), с охватывающим сдвоенные газовые инжекторы (2) корпусом (3) с двумя впускными отверстиями (4) для раздельной подачи газообразных водорода и кислорода в камеру (5) сгорания поршневого цилиндра (1), с двумя управляемыми по давлению и времени электрическими впускными клапанами (6) и соответствующими дозирующими иглами (7) в корпусе, причем камера (5) сгорания имеет выпускное отверстие (15) для выброса продукта сгорания, а обшивку камеры сгорания образует катализатор (20) термолиза, который имеет два полых цилиндра (25, 26), установленных дистанцированно и концентрично друг относительно друга и образующих между собой промежуточную камеру (27), причем стенки полых цилиндров (25, 26), ограничивающие промежуточную камеру, снабжены металлическим покрытием (28) для отвода теплоты сгорания, воздействующей на внутренний полый цилиндр (25), и причем внешний полый цилиндр (26) снабжен впускным отверстием (29) для подачи воды, выпускным отверстием (30) для отвода гремучего газа и температурным датчиком (31) для управления подачей воды.
